Types of Grant
- Community Development Block Grant
- The Community Development Block Grant (CDBG) Program supports community development activities to build stronger and more resilient communities. To support community development, activities are identified through an ongoing process. Activities may address needs such as infrastructure, economic development projects, public facilities installation, community centers, housing rehabilitation, public services, clearance/acquisition, microenterprise assistance, code enforcement, homeowner assistance, etc.
- HOME Investment Partnerships Program
- HOME provides grants to state and local governments to create affordable housing for low-income households.
Funding Information
- For FY 2026, the City anticipates receiving approximately $1.1 million in CDBG funds and $500,000 in HOME funds from the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D)
- Additionally, the City expects to reallocate up to $530,000 in carryover CDBG funds, $60,668.22 in CDBG-CV funds and $400,000 in carryover HOME funds.
